About 79a
79a is a two-bedroom semi-detached house in Lambeth, London, London (SW16 6JZ). It has a recorded floor area of 66 m² (around 710 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1900-1929. Tenure is freehold. The latest certificate (March 2023) shows a D (score 68),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. Earlier certificates rated it C (August 2011); the latest reading is one band lower.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 78). Period features are noted in the property record.
Across 1997–2023, sale prices on this property compounded at 6.6%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£458,000 is 29% above the 2023 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£500/sq ft) was about 51.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: January 2023 at £355,000.
